Transaction

c161bae4e321f97c01c39b24eb805313f3ab76ae6486f4aa03cf867af7f87a0a
599,584 confirmations
Timestamp
1422473558
Block340,890
Fee100,000 sats
Fee rate102.4 sats/vB
view on mempool.space

Inputs & Outputs